The objective of these meetings is to prepare for the upcoming Bureau des Audiences Publiques en Environnement, and to create converging memoirs. Our first task is to obtain a copy of the environmental impact study, which will describe the negative health impacts associated with the current MTQ project. This document will be released publicly, one month prior to the BAPE.
The meetings will occur in Sept, Oct, Nov, on the first thursday of the month, and will unite both citizens and members of the round table of partners.
